WebDec 16, 2024 · Before labor, the cervix is typically 3.5 to 4 centimeters long. As labor begins, the cervix starts to soften, shorten and thin (efface). You might feel mild, irregular contractions or nothing at all. Effacement is often expressed in percentages. At 0% effacement, the cervix is at least 2 centimeters long, or very thick. WebAug 26, 2024 · There's also increased pressure on the pelvis and pubic bone during pregnancy because of the weight of the uterus. 5 You may be more likely to experience pubic bone pain if you are carrying multiples, if this is not your first baby, or if you have a very large baby. Having SPD in a prior pregnancy is also a risk factor. 6 Diagnosis

Round ligament pain A pair of... WebNov 10, 2024 · Pregnancy symptoms during week 35 Heartburn Your uterus now reaches up under your rib cage. It's crowding your internal organs, which is one reason why you may be dealing with increased heartburn (also called acid indigestion or acid reflux) and other gastrointestinal issues such as gas and bloating now.
